Give My Regards To Eighth Street by Morton Feldman
Collected Writings of Morton Feldman
The book is a collection of essays, lectures, and interviews by a pioneering American composer known for his innovative approach to music. It offers insights into his thoughts on the creative process, the nature of sound, and the role of art in society. Through his reflections, the composer shares his experiences and interactions with other influential artists of his time, providing a unique perspective on the avant-garde movement in the mid-20th century. The writings reveal his philosophical musings and the profound impact of visual art on his musical compositions, highlighting his quest for authenticity and expression in art.
